With the 2 Color Combo pattern you can knit this beautiful towel duo.
The colors I used made me think of Santorini with the blue and white houses, the Finnish flag or the Delft tiles.
But I’m sure there are many other gorgeous color combinations.
Both sides look great, the front rich in contrast, like brickwork or rail tracks, and the back delicate with less color contrast, but with little eyelets due to the slip stitches.

Pattern description
The 4-page instructions explain both knitting patterns used for the towels.
The two-color slip-stitch pattern is represented by a chart, including color arrangement.
It is explained how to attach the hanger, on one side is is knitted on and sewed on on the other side.
For those who like the pattern, but do not want to knit towels, but, for example, a baby blanket, there is a clue on how to convert the total stitch number for other widths.
A towel is approximately 12 inches wide and 14 inches long.
